Beyond Accuracy: Counterfactual Auditing of fMRI Representations

Hyunsuk Chung, You Bin Lim, Sohyun Kang, Eunice Jiun Chung, Junhyuk Woo, Joonho Paik, Soyeon Caren Han, Kyungreem Han, Bung-Nyun Kim

Proceedings of the 32nd ACM SIGKDD Conference on Knowledge Discovery and Data Mining V.2 | ACM | Published : 2026

Abstract

Self-supervised learning is increasingly applied to functional neuroimaging, yet existing evaluations rely mainly on downstream prediction accuracy, offering limited insight into whether learned representations preserve biologically meaningful structure. We propose Generative Manifold Auditing (GMA), a framework that probes the intrinsic structural sensitivity of latent representations via ROI-level counterfactual interventions. Across the multi-site ABIDE benchmark, a denoising autoencoder (DAE) consistently exhibits higher sensitivity to biologically grounded perturbations than contrastive (MoCo) and masked autoencoder (MAE) baselines, which show flattened structural sensitivity despite ap..
